HomeMy WebLinkAbout2013 10 16 City Commission Special Meeting Agenda 3y,N TER S�f ∎,C 1= CITY OF WINTER SPRINGS, FLORIDA 1126 EAST STATE ROAD 434 • 1959 WINTER SPRINGS, FLORIDA 32708-2799 �� TELEPHONE: (407) 327-1800 QOD w�.``' FACSIMILE: (407)327-4753 WEBSITE: www.winterspringsfl.org AGENDA CITY OF WINTER SPRINGS, FLORIDA CITY COMMISSION SPECIAL MEETING WEDNESDAY, OCTOBER 16, 2013—7:00 PM CITY HALL— COMMISSION CHAMBERS 1126 EAST STATE ROAD 434 WINTER SPRINGS, FLORIDA PLEASE SILENCE ELECTRONIC DEVICES DURING THE MEETING CALL TO ORDER Roll Call Invocation Pledge Of Allegiance Agenda Changes ADMINISTRATIVE APPEAL Community Development Department Pursuant to Section 20-35, Winter Springs City Code, the Community Development Department requests the City Commission consider an Administrative Appeal of Staff's interpretation that a building permit application proposing an addition to a single-family home located at 1691 Wingspan Way (Property owner Richard & Lisa Van Smith) does not constitute an accessory dwelling unit and would not require that the property owner obtain a conditional use permit under Chapter 20 of the Winter Springs City Zoning Code. The Appeal was filed by Robert Holmes, the neighboring property owner who resides at 1689 Wingspan Way.
